Investing in stocks is a simple saying “buying little shares of ownership in a public company.” Those small shares are referred to as a company’s stock by staking money as an investment, hoping that the company in question grows and performs well over time. In a situation where it goes as intended, your shares stand a chance of becoming more valuable, and other investors may be willing to buy them from you for more than you paid for them. But, of course, that simply means you could make a lot of profit if you decide to sell them.

How Do I Invest In Stock?

As a newbie to the idea of stock investment, to get started, you have to put money in an online investment account, which will eventually be used to fund your investment in shares of stock or stock mutual funds. With many brokerage accounts, you can start investing by buying a share.

There are  different ways to invest in the stock market, and they include :

●    Individual stocks:

You can invest your money in individual stocks if you have ample time and desire to research and evaluate stocks on an ongoing basis thoroughly. If you do, this is highly recommended. It is possible to beat the market over time if you are smart and patient enough.  However, if the idea of quarterly earning reports and average mathematical calculations does not sound appealing to you, then you might want to switch to a more passive approach.

●    Index funds:

After buying individual stocks, you can also decide to invest in index funds. Index funds cost significantly lower and are virtually guaranteed to match the long-term performance of their underlying indexes. Over time, the S&P 500 has produced a  total return of about 10% annually, and performance like this promises to build substantial wealth over time.

●    Robo-advisors:

This is another option that has exploded in popularity in recent years. A robo-advisor is a brokerage that essentially invests your money on your behalf in a portfolio of appropriate index funds for your age, risk tolerance, and investing goals. In addition to choosing your investment options, many robo-advisors optimize your tax efficiency and make adjustments over time.

Asset Allocation

It is important to know what you want to do with your investable money; that is, the money you are less likely to need within the next five years. This concept is referred to as asset allocation, and a few factors come into play here. For example, your age is a significant consideration, and so are your particular risk tolerance and investment objectives.

How To Invest In Stocks

Have An Investment Account

To invest in stocks, you need to have a specialized brokerage account. Different companies offer these accounts. Opening a brokerage account is typically a quick and painless process that takes only a few minutes. You can easily fund your brokerage account via EFT transfer, mailing a check, or wiring money. It is an excellent idea to learn the concept of diversification; you should have various types of companies in your portfolio. However, You should be cautious about too much diversification as it could have its downsides. Try to stick with businesses that you understand. In the event that you’re good at picking stocks of a particular type, there is nothing wrong with putting a great deal of your portfolio into a single industry. The idea of buying flashy high-growth stocks may seem appealing and like a great way to build wealth, but It is strongly advised that you hold on a bit to these plans until you are a little more experienced. Instead, it’s. Creating a “base” for your portfolio with established, rock-solid companies is the wiser choice.
